14 JIMINEZ, et al., THE EXCESSIVE FORCE CLAIM 15 Defendants. (Docs. 45, 72, 76) 16 17 Shauntae Taylor is a state prisoner proceeding in this civil rights action pursuant to 42 18 U.S.C. § 1983. This action proceeds on Plaintiff’s first amended complaint against Defendants 19 Jimenez, Rodriguez, Huckleberry, Rye, and Hernandez for excessive force and deliberate 20 indifference in violation of the Eighth Amendment. (Docs. 11, 27, 29.) Defendants seek 21 judgment on the pleadings pursuant to Rule 12(c) of the Federal Rules of Civil Procedure on 22 Plaintiff’s claim for excessive force, asserting the Court should find the claim is barred by the 23 favorable termination rule.
